The Cavendish at Mulberry Park

There’s still a definite demand among Hereford househunters for townhouse living according to exclusive homebuilder Charles Church. The sales executives at the company’s Mulberry Park development in Hereford has seen a strong continuation in the popularity of the design as purchasers are reaping the benefits of this practical style of living.

Alison Reading, sales director for Charles Church South Midlands, explains: “I really do believe that although townhouses were frowned upon because of the differing levels the living space is found on, these days this negative opinion has gone full circle as home buyers are wising up to being able to take advantage of the great benefits these properties have to offer, which has truly transforming the way they live.”

Charles Church’s townhouses are ideal for families in that there is an abundance of space on every level for them to get together as well as ‘haven’ areas for everyone to take time out away from the hustle and bustle of family life for relaxation, homework or just for some peace and quiet!

Alison continues: “Our purchasers at Mulberry Park are falling in love with our housetypes due to the fact we have taken time to carefully research into homeowners’ requirements we have planned our differing townhouse designs with their needs in mind.

“In addition one worry househunters have about townhouses is will they get their treasured belongings into the property with ease, which is why we have dressed our four bedroom Cavendish design with a house full of furniture, to demonstrate how spacious they are.”

Prices at Mulberry Park start from £175,995 for the Kennington townhouse and from £179,950 for the Cavendish. Alternative housetypes are available.

Mulberry Park, situated in Belmont, has been specifically designed to blend harmoniously with the surrounding area. Haywood Country Park makes up an integral part of this development. Plus with an extensive area of landscaped open space, which boasts numerous walkways and cycle paths, the development is bound to impress all who visit.

The Cathedral city of Hereford lies just a couple of miles away and hosts all the shopping facilities, bars, restaurants and cafés you’d expect from a thriving centre.
